The Seneca Bobcats are on the road again on Thursday and plays the Travelers Rest Devildogs at 7:00 p.m. on February 29th. Seneca's offense has struggled lately (the team hasn't scored more than a single goal for four straight games), a trend the team is no doubt ready to end.
Last Monday, Seneca came up short against T.L. Hanna and fell 3-1. While losing is never fun, Seneca can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' South Carolina soccer rankings (they are ranked 39th, while T.L. Hanna is ranked fifth).
Seneca's goal came courtesy of
Kaden Jenkins, who's now up to four this season.
Meanwhile, sadly, Travelers Rest is still looking for their first win of the season after five matchups. They were the victim of a tough 5-0 loss at the hands of Woodruff on Tuesday.
Seneca now has a losing record at 2-3. As for Travelers Rest, their loss dropped their record down to 0-5.
Seneca came up short against Travelers Rest when the teams last played back in April of 2019, falling 4-2. Can Seneca av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
